Rent trends in Clinton, UT

Average rent prices in Clinton have remained the same over the last month and have decreased by 20% since last year.

Compare rent prices in Clinton, UT

Rent prices in Clinton v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in Clinton is $1,550, whereas a house costs $2,145. 1-bedroom apartments in Clinton run $985 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$1,550.

Frequently asked questions for Clinton, UT

Quick answers to common questions about the Clinton rental market.

How much is rent in Clinton?

The average rent in Clinton is $1,674 per month as of May 23, 2026.

Is rent up or down in Clinton?

Average rent prices in Clinton have remained the same over the last month and have decreased by 20% since last year.

How does Clinton rent compare to the national average?

Rent in Clinton is 14% below the national average, which means renters are paying approximately $275 less per month.

What salary do I need to afford rent in Clinton?

To comfortably afford rent in Clinton, you'd need to earn approximately $67,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

When is the best time of year to rent in Clinton?

Clinton's rental market is relatively small with an average of 9 listings available per month. It's advisable to act quickly when a suitable apartment becomes available due to the limited options.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
